JOSEPH'S FORECAST
May 20, 2013

Today will be the only warm sunny day this week so get all your outdoor chores done today. High clouds will start moving inland this afternoon and we will see light rain overnight and early tomorrow morning. This front will be followed with much cooler air and showers will move in during the day Tuesday.

Even colder air moves in Wednesday with more showers. The snow lines will drop below pass levels with accumulations of 2 to 4 inches expected at that level with more above 6000 feet. The cool wet weather will last the rest of the week with showers each day. Some of the showers will be strong enough to have small hail as well.
